
Understanding Menopause: Symptoms, Risks, and Treatment Options
Menopause marks a significant transition in a woman's life, often accompanied by physical and emotional changes that can feel overwhelming. It's a natural process, yet every woman's experience is unique, influenced by genetics, lifestyle, and overall health. Understanding menopause is essential, not just for managing symptoms like hot flashes and mood swings, but also for embracing this new phase with confidence and grace.
